Cold Compression Therapy for
Knee/ACL Recovery
Cold compression therapy after knee surgery significantly reduces pain and swelling while accelerating rehabilitation, offering a non-pharmacological way to manage discomfort. By combining cold, which limits fluid buildup, with compression, which boosts circulation, it improves range of motion and lowers the need for pain medication.
Key Advantages of Cold Compression After Knee Surgery:

-
Reduced Pain & Medication Use: Cold numbs nerves, reducing pain and the need for opioids or pain medication.
-
Decreased Swelling (Edema): The combined cold and pressure constricts blood vessels, effectively controlling post-operative swelling.
-

-
Enhanced Rehabilitation: Using these devices makes physical therapy easier and more comfortable by soothing overworked muscles.
-
Reduced Complication Risks: Helps control excessive bleeding and swelling around the surgical incision.
